An Aérospatiale / BAC Concorde 101 passenger plane, registered F-BTSC, was destroyed in an accident at Gonesse, France. There were 100 passengers and nine crew members on board. And 4 persons on the ground were killed. The airplane operated on a flight from Paris-Charles de Gaulle Airport (CDG) to New York-John F. Kennedy International Airport, NY (JFK).
